From 6fea2f52f10f4cb9f6cfb9210917c615a9423307 Mon Sep 17 00:00:00 2001 From: syuilo Date: Wed, 5 Sep 2018 13:47:26 +0900 Subject: [PATCH] nanka iroiro --- locales/ja-JP.yml | 3 + .../app/common/views/components/ui/card.vue | 27 +++- .../app/common/views/components/ui/radio.vue | 2 +- .../app/common/views/components/ui/switch.vue | 7 ++ .../app/mobile/views/components/notify.vue | 18 ++- .../app/mobile/views/pages/settings.vue | 118 +++++++++++------- .../views/pages/settings/settings.profile.vue | 68 +++++----- src/client/app/store.ts | 3 +- 8 files changed, 155 insertions(+), 91 deletions(-) diff --git a/locales/ja-JP.yml b/locales/ja-JP.yml index a57f724a3..1b73c825b 100644 --- a/locales/ja-JP.yml +++ b/locales/ja-JP.yml @@ -1355,6 +1355,9 @@ mobile/views/pages/settings.vue: post-style: "投稿の表示スタイル" post-style-standard: "標準" post-style-smart: "スマート" + notification-position: "通知の表示" + notification-position-bottom: "下" + notification-position-top: "上" behavior: "動作" fetch-on-scroll: "スクロールで自動読み込み" disable-via-mobile: "「モバイルからの投稿」フラグを付けない" diff --git a/src/client/app/common/views/components/ui/card.vue b/src/client/app/common/views/components/ui/card.vue index 05c51bca6..aa16b557e 100644 --- a/src/client/app/common/views/components/ui/card.vue +++ b/src/client/app/common/views/components/ui/card.vue @@ -24,19 +24,34 @@ export default Vue.extend({ root(isDark) margin 16px - padding 16px color isDark ? #fff : #000 background isDark ? #282C37 : #fff box-shadow 0 3px 1px -2px rgba(#000, 0.2), 0 2px 2px 0 rgba(#000, 0.14), 0 1px 5px 0 rgba(#000, 0.12) - @media (min-width 500px) - padding 32px - > header - font-weight normal - font-size 24px + padding 16px + font-weight bold + font-size 20px color isDark ? #fff : #444 + @media (min-width 500px) + padding 24px 32px + + > section + padding 20px 16px + border-top solid 1px isDark ? rgba(#000, 0.3) : rgba(#000, 0.1) + + @media (min-width 500px) + padding 32px + + &.fit-top + padding-top 0 + + > header + margin-bottom 16px + font-weight bold + color isDark ? #fff : #444 + .ui-card[data-darkmode] root(true) diff --git a/src/client/app/common/views/components/ui/radio.vue b/src/client/app/common/views/components/ui/radio.vue index 04a46c5a9..dcdda1cf0 100644 --- a/src/client/app/common/views/components/ui/radio.vue +++ b/src/client/app/common/views/components/ui/radio.vue @@ -55,7 +55,7 @@ export default Vue.extend({ root(isDark) display inline-block - margin 32px 32px 32px 0 + margin 0 32px 0 0 cursor pointer transition all 0.3s diff --git a/src/client/app/common/views/components/ui/switch.vue b/src/client/app/common/views/components/ui/switch.vue index a9e00d73d..e88b86780 100644 --- a/src/client/app/common/views/components/ui/switch.vue +++ b/src/client/app/common/views/components/ui/switch.vue @@ -64,6 +64,12 @@ root(isDark) cursor pointer transition all 0.3s + &:first-child + margin-top 0 + + &:last-child + margin-bottom 0 + > * user-select none @@ -89,6 +95,7 @@ root(isDark) > .button display inline-block + flex-shrink 0 margin 3px 0 0 0 width 34px height 14px diff --git a/src/client/app/mobile/views/components/notify.vue b/src/client/app/mobile/views/components/notify.vue index 4d9b7c0f6..7a2f7bfed 100644 --- a/src/client/app/mobile/views/components/notify.vue +++ b/src/client/app/mobile/views/components/notify.vue @@ -1,5 +1,5 @@